Output 81ac6d65ec686e213f0e924ead22a176c5084d730d4d55d41d0b9e75325fe90d:1

value
57696
script pubkey
OP_0 OP_PUSHBYTES_20 f8be948e7a2e34ca19e59041ee5249c3ef5b840f
address
bc1qlzlffrn69c6v5x09jpq7u5jfc0h4hpq0c2rlr8
transaction
81ac6d65ec686e213f0e924ead22a176c5084d730d4d55d41d0b9e75325fe90d
confirmations
98742
spent
true